About DX
DX is headquartered in Salt Lake City, Utah and is one of the fastest-growing SaaS companies globally. We help engineering leaders build high-performing, productive teams. DX collects millions of data points daily, powering insights into developer productivity and experience at companies like Pinterest, GitHub, BNY, Xero, and many more .
Our business has scaled profitably and grown rapidly-tripling annual recurring revenue in the last several years.
DX recently closed on its acquisition by Atlassian . By joining Atlassian, we will expand our resources, accelerate growth and R&D, and ultimately deliver greater impact to our customers.
About the role
  • We are a team of passionate, 10X performers who are energized by making an impact on our customers and our company.
  • As a CSM, you will be partnering with up to 30 of DX's midmarket customers to drive engineering transformation using our platform. In this role, you'll be managing an important segment of our customers through implementation and rollout and the eventual renewal. Along the way, you'll be focused on driving their success with the program, helping ensure product utilization, business alignment, and that DX is always supporting high-value use cases at the company.
  • You will join a team of collaborative CSMs and reporting to our Manager of Commercial Customer Success. Everyone on the team is here to do more than just be a great CSM. We're all working together to build an exceptional customer success function and a generational business, and everyone is extremely close to-and has influence over-important decision-making at the company.
  • This is a special opportunity for the right person. At DX, the challenge isn't firefighting or dealing with a buggy product. Our challenge is partnering with customers to ensure DX drives real change and positive impact at their company. Every CSM will have a great supporting cast, allowing you to focus on being proactive and strategic rather than reactive.

Key responsibilities
  • Become a product expert and a master of our customer success process
  • Own the full customer lifecycle, from implementation, to driving program success (utilization, business alignment, use case development and fulfillment) and running the renewal
  • Effectively coordinate and lead the internal team focused on supporting each customer to ensure our customers get what they need (ProServ, Sales, Support, and Solutions Engineering)
  • Create and maintain a customer success plan, tracking success initiatives
  • Meet targets for net renewal and customer expansion, accurately forecast renewals and track their progress
  • Identify and resolve potential renewal challenges to ensure a high renewal rate
  • Establish DX as a key strategic driver of our prospect's business goals, leading them to integrate DX insights into their company workflows
  • Arrange and conduct Executive and CxO services-related discussions according to the account strategy
  • Discover opportunities for expansion and growth within accounts by identifying potential use cases where DX can support
  • Collaborate closely with all functions of the business to ensure our customers are successful
  • Proactively track and report key account metrics to measure success and identify areas for improvement

What you need to know about the Colorado Tech Scene

With a business-friendly climate and research universities like CU Boulder and Colorado State, Colorado has made a name for itself as a startup ecosystem. The state boasts a skilled workforce and high quality of life thanks to its affordable housing, vibrant cultural scene and unparalleled opportunities for outdoor recreation. Colorado is also home to the National Renewable Energy Laboratory, helping cement its status as a hub for renewable energy innovation.

Key Facts About Colorado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 260,000; 8.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lockheed Martin, Century Link, Comcast, BAE Systems, Level 3
  • Key Industries: Software, artificial intelligence, aerospace, e-commerce, fintech,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.9 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Access Venture Partners, Ridgeline Ventures, Techstars, Blackhorn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Colorado School of Mines, University of Colorado Boulder, University of Denver, Colorado State University, Mesa Laboratory, Space Science Institute, National Center for Atmospheric Research, National Renewable Energy Laboratory, Gottlieb Institute
